写在前面1.题目内容2.我的解答
1.壁纸合集
世界著名的壁纸网站 电脑桌面壁纸 - WallHere 壁纸库
美化你的桌面 - 最好的高品质4K,5K高清壁纸专辑免费下载网站 | 10wallpaper.com
手机壁纸大全-高清好看的图片,明星,性感美女图片大全-3g壁纸 (3gbizhi.com)
最新壁纸 360壁纸 NET牛人 (netnr.com)
【桌面壁纸】电脑桌面壁纸大全_高清壁纸-ZOL桌面壁纸
为您的桌面壁纸和图片 cn.GdeFon.com (gde-fon.com)
4K壁纸_4K电脑壁纸_4K高清壁纸_手机壁纸_4K,5K,6K,7K,8K壁纸图片素材_彼岸图网 (netbian.com)
动态壁纸 - 动态桌面 - 视频壁纸 - 致美化 - 漫锋网 (zhutix.com)
动漫图片和壁纸 (anime-pictures.net)
故宫壁纸 - 故宫博物院 (dpm.org.cn)
High Quality Wallpapers, Desktop Backgrounds, Widescreen Wallpapers - WallpaperMaiden
HD Wallpapers, 4K a ...
1.题目内容
2.我的解答
1.题目内容2.我的解答
vburfuyuyev
cfuyvruyvfuyreyuvfbibvui
1.指令级并行1.1 循环调度1.1.1 未调度
以下使用数字代表所在的时钟周期,如②代表第二个时钟周期
②的停顿原因为浮点寄存器F0进行了写入后,需要一个时钟周期的停顿
④和⑤的停顿原因为进行了浮点运算ADDD,需要停顿两个时钟周期
⑧的停顿原因为R1为上一条指令的结果,需要停顿一个时钟周期
⑩的停顿原因为分支指令有一个延时槽时间,延时槽中的指令一定会被执行
1.1.2 调度后
由于前置指令有数据相关,将⑦所对应的指令调度到第一个停顿,即调度后的②,剩下的⑨对应的指令调度到下一个停顿,调度到⑤而不是④的原因为调度到④后,原⑥所对应的指令将无法进行执行,调度到⑤后由于分支指令有一个时钟周期的延时槽,⑥对应的指令将被执行。
1.1.3 循环展开将循环进行展开若干次(如四次)后,可以将相同的数据写入指令等进行集中执行(如同时取出多个数)展开后可以减少引入分支指令的停顿占比,但由于展开后进行数据处理会需要更多的不同名寄存器,代码量也会成倍增加。
1.2 动态调度1.2.1 记分牌技术
指令乱序执行,无数据相关,解决写后读
1.2.1.1 指令流出检查指令所需的功能部件空闲,所使用的目的寄存器 ...
1.各种“相关”的学习1.1 考试技巧判断输出相关的技巧为指令左边出现同名的寄存器,则两条指令发生输出相关,判断真相关(数据相关中的一种)的技巧为先进入流水线的指令的目的寄存器和后一条指令的寄存器相同,产生数据流动,则这两条指令产生真相关,即先执行指令的左部寄存器和后执行的指令的右部的某一个寄存器相同,需要指出的是同一条指令中不发生真相关,如A=A+B。
1.2 补充说明循环相关是指在循环指令中,由于循环展开而导致的各种1.1中提到的各种相关,通常将循环展开两次到三次就可以判断循环相关所包含的指令。
1.3 参考链接https://blog.csdn.net/weixin_42319408/article/details/103384820
Welcome to Hexo! This is your very first post. Check documentation for more info. If you get any problems when using Hexo, you can find the answer in troubleshooting or you can ask me on GitHub.
Quick StartCreate a new post1$ hexo new "My New Post"
More info: Writing
Run server1$ hexo server
More info: Server
Generate static files1$ hexo generate
More info: Generating
Deploy to remote sites1$ hexo deploy
More info: Deployment